Mental Health Clinical Supervisor

1 month ago


Dade City, United States Discovery Mood & Anxiety Program Full time
Job Description

The Clinical Supervisor is responsible for providing clinical supervision of pre-licensed clinicians, collaborating on case conceptualization, treatment and discharge planning, therapeutic interventions and a review of all clinical documentation. Responsible for providing effective leadership to the clinical staff, has knowledge of the organization, provides supervision, reports to the Regional Director.  Clinical Supervisor delivers all supervision within the Discovery Mood and Anxiety division in accordance with standards of State and Federal regulations.

Responsibilities

  • Implements plans for performance improvement.
  • Attends clinical meetings to share information.
  • Meets with clinical staff weekly.
  • Supervises students completing a field placement.
  • Supervises therapist casework.
  • Builds positive relationships with staff and physicians.
  • Works collaboratively with the Regional Director.
  • Demonstrates knowledge of administrative and clinical policies and procedures, and the ability to communicate these clearly and accurately to clinicians.
  • Demonstrates knowledge of emergency procedures, ability to communicate these procedures clearly and accurately.
  • Reviews the admission and/or patient intake process.
  • Review, assess, and evaluate patient treatment plans and clinical records.
  • Review, assess and evaluate patient discharge planning.
  • Ensures clinical staff meets educational/licensure requirements.
  • Evaluates clinical staff based on specified performance standards, on a timely basis.
  • Assists in formulating standards for patient care.

This is a full-time position working Mon-Fri 9:00-5:00pm

For a virtual tour of the facility, please visit our website at discoverymood.com


Qualifications

  • Graduation from an accredited college or university with a minimum of a Masters’ Degree in Psychology, Social Work, Nursing, or health-related field.
  • A minimum of 2 years management setting familiarity, with continuous Quality Improvement, JCAHO standards. 
  • Meet supervisory requirements of state Board of Behavioral Science.
